Hannibal students collect for Haiti

Mark Twain Elementary School students in Hannibal are doing their part with the efforts to aid Haiti with a collection of their own.

Students have been collecting all this peanut butter and rice to send with the Madison Park Christian Church's shipment to the impoverished country.

Organizers say both items are good food staples to help feed the country's hungry.

The situation in Haiti is near and dear to hearts at Mark Twain Elementary.  One of the Kindergartners here is originally from Haiti.

Little five-year-old Sophie Douglas came to America when she was two years old.

She was adopted by a family in Hannibal after her mother passed away there.

Even though she's only five, she still feels connected to her homeland.
